Description

In the heart of Paris, a mysterious underworld unfolds, led by the enigmatic Ferragus, the chief of the Dévorants. This clandestine society is enveloped in intrigue and danger, where ambition and betrayal dance hand in hand. As Ferragus weaves his web of power, he reveals the darker side of human nature, showcasing how far individuals will go to achieve their desires.

Balzac masterfully paints a portrait of a society teetering between grandeur and decay, where every character is driven by their own motives. The story unravels the complexities of loyalty, love, and the lengths people will go to protect their secrets. Full of rich detail and psychological insight, it draws readers into a vivid world that is as captivating as it is chilling.
